| | I was planning on Lavender Peak, but a fire broke out and I was in the area before I found out. It was smoking out the area I was to be in. I went up La Plata Canyon and hiked the road to Kennebec Pass, and then on to a 12,000' ridge just north of Cumberland Mountain. There was just a bit of smoke in the air, but that was enough to overpowered the alpine smells. Smart choice not to pursue Lavender and be in the smoke. I still want to do Lavender, but I don't know when. Also made an accidental side trip to a mine.
